I went into this book expecting it to be slow and was very surprised by how fast paced it actually is. And despite the pace, it still ends feeling like the introduction to the story (because it basically is) and I can't say that upsets me.
The only criticism I have is that there are some things that feel like they should've been major plot points that were just glossed over - again not an issue I was expecting from an almost 800pg book.
Overall, I highly recommend if you are a fan of sci-fi, fictional politics, or religion. I will definitely be looking for the rest of the series.

i re-watched the movie some months ago, but this time i used the little lexicon at the back of the book to guide me—and i loved it. i was (and still am) obsessed.
so i decided to finally read the book (i've owned it for like a year; the pages are starting to yellow).
with the movie as a background, i definitely found the book to be more comprehensible. i think if i hadn't watched the movie beforehand, i wouldn't have understood much. so i do recommend to watch at least the first movie before reading the book.
but the book is super important and makes the whole world really come to life. i've heard many people complain about the movie, saying it was boring and so on and so forth. which—yes, it probably is for many who've not read the book.
but the book is great and provides a lot of context & now i cannot cannot wait to finally watch dune 2.
